Case Studies:
1. John—Farmer who wants to move west with his family
a. How would he be able to get land?
b. What tools would he need to help him survive?
c. What dangers did he face?
d. What could potentially be his biggest problem that he could easily fall into?
e. How did the government step in to provide help for the farmer?
2. Sam---Heard about the discovery of gold out west and has dreams of striking it rich
a. Where would he go to potentially find gold or silver?
b. What dangers would he face?
c. What would the town be like he would live in? What happened to many of these
towns?
d. What were the odds of his success?
3. Kirk---Wants to head west to be a rancher.
a. Where would he go?
b. Where could he learn about being a cowboy?
c. What style of ranching would he use?
d. Why would the railroad be important to him?
e. How would he get his cattle to market?
f. What dangers would he face?
g. What invention actually helped end his new way of life?
4. Emmit---Farmer out in the Great Plains
a. What would have caused him to go into debt?
b. How has the railroad been hurting him?
c. What benefit would he get by joining the Grange?
d. How did Granger laws help him?
e. What did the Populists believe that would convince Emmit to join them?
f. If Emmit did join the Populists what candidate would he support in the 1896
Election?
g. Who won the Election of 1896?
h. Why did the Populists not succeed?
